How does Walmart monitor the effectiveness of its stormwater management practices?

Walmart monitors the effectiveness of its stormwater management practices by conducting regular assessments and reporting compliance. This process involves systematic evaluation of stormwater management systems to ensure they are functioning as intended and meeting regulatory requirements. Regular assessments allow Walmart to collect data on how well these practices are controlling stormwater runoff and protecting water quality.

Compliance reporting is also vital because it ensures accountability and transparency regarding the performance and impact of their practices. By documenting and reviewing methodologies, performance metrics, and outcomes, Walmart can identify areas for improvement and implement necessary adjustments in their stormwater management strategies.

Other methods, such as random audits, customer feedback, or relying solely on employee observations, do not provide the structured and comprehensive approach needed to effectively monitor and enhance stormwater management. These alternatives lack the systematic assessment and regulatory compliance reporting that are crucial for ensuring that stormwater management practices are effective and continuously improved.
